dc.description.abstract In two-phase geothermal reservoirs, efficient heat mining process can be achieved by injecting deep into the liquid zone at an optimum rate that will maintain the boiling level at the same depth while producing from a shallower level. Optimum resource utilization in Olkaria East production field requires intermittent infield re-injection around the central part of the field followed by a temperature recovery period. Numerical methods can be used to model fluid flowpaths in fractured two-phase reservoirs. Tracer tests can be used to calibrate such models. Reservoir cooling under varied injection scenarios can then be predicted. In this report, a two-dimensional fracture model analysis, resulting from tracer and injection tests conducted in well OW-12, is presented. Wells OW-12 and OW-19 are connected at depth by an 800 m deep by 400 m wide and 1 m thick fracture. Cold and hot re-injection into well OW-12 at 8 kg/s will cool the formation by 55°C and 25°C, respectively, in twenty years. Cold injection can be done for 11/2 years followed by a similar recovery period. is
